The inkjet head replaces the laser head and enables standard full-color printing.

xTool M1 Ultra

An upgrade from the M1 is the maximum working speed, which increases to 400 mm/s from 250 mm/s.

Ultimately, when it comes to laser engraving, the machine is excellent.

The inkjet head is excellent, but it is not a replacement for a printer by any means.

Rather, it is a printer designed to print onto specialist materials.
